A SET OF FOUR GEORGE II CARVED PINE DOORS
DESIGNED BY JAMES PAINE CIRCA 1755
A SET OF FOUR GEORGE II CARVED PINE DOORS DESIGNED BY JAMES PAINE CIRCA 1755 Each with fielded panels with carved egg-and-dart mouldings, two doors carved conformingly to the reverse, each door with a frame with moulded leaf-carved cornice beneath an egg-and-dart frieze, lacking hinges and handles, two sections of architrave on one door frame replaced, each of the single sided doors with replacement stiles and upright members, originally painted Each door: approximately 80 x 39 in. (203 x 99 cm.), minor variations in height Each frame: 101½ x 62½ in. (258 x 159 cm.) (4)
